Daleville Health And Rehabilitation
Daleville Health And Rehabilitation is a 3-star rated nursing home in Daleville, VA with 90 beds. CMS sub-ratings: health inspections 3/5, staffing 2/5, quality measures 4/5.
The facility has 50 health violations on record. Federal fines total $7,868 across 5 enforcement actions. Most recent inspection: April 10, 2024.
